Percy is 8 years older than Ginny. In ten years time he will be three times Ginnys present age. How old is Percy now?

Now,
G - Ginny's age.
P=G+8, Percy's age.

In 10 years,
G + 10 - Ginny's age in 10 years.
P+10 -  Percy's age in 10 years.

<span> In ten years time Percy (P+10) will be three times Ginnys present age (3G).
P+10=3G

Now we have 2 equations, and we can write a system of equations.

</span>(1)     P=G+8
(2)     P+10=3G  -------> G=(P+10)/3, we need to substitute it into equation 1.

( P=(P+10)/3+8)   /*3
3P=P +10+24
2P = 34
P = 17

Percy is 17 years old now.

Check,
P=17, G=17-8=9
P+10=3G , 17+10=3*9, 27 = 27 True

What are the solutions to the nonlinear equations below y=4x x^2 + y^2=17

Answer:

x = 1 and x = -1

Step-by-step explanation:

We can substitute 4x for y in the quadratic equation x^2 + y^2=17:

x² + (4x)²=17.

Then x² + 16x² = 17, or

17x² = 17, or x² = 1.  There are two solutions:  x = 1 and x = -1.
